Antioch's solar advantage, in plain numbers

The East Bay inside obtains solid solar source. On most Antioch roofings, annual production pencils out at about 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per set up kW DC, depending upon az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roof covering generally generates 9,000 to 11,000 kWh per year. If your household makes use of 9,500 kWh annually, that range can offset the majority of it when paired with a smart price strategy. PG&E time-of-use costs, which many Antioch households see, average in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h range throughout peak windows. Despite small deterioration, that is a significant hedge versus rising rates.

Antioch roofings are solar friendly for one more reason. Several neighborhoods make use of concrete floor tile or composition tile, both simple for a qualified team when correct flashing is utilized. The microclimate rests much enough from the sea that salt direct exposure is not the same concern it remains in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still suggest plated or powder-coated racking to keep rust away over twenty-plus years.

What altered with net metering, and why it matters here

California's shift to NEM 3.0 transformed the mathematics for new affiliations. Export credit reports currently follow hourly stayed clear of expense values, which are charitable at lunchtime in winter season and slim in late mid-day during summer season. In ordinary terms, you earn money much less for excess solar returned to the grid, and those credit scores frequently do not offset your greatest priced usage hours. In Antioch, that tends to press smart styles toward:

    Right-sizing the variety so you do not constantly overproduce at noon. West or southwest tilts that include manufacturing in the shoulder of the top window. Considering a battery if night intake is high, or if you want back-up for PSPS or tornado outages.

Storage is not a need to for every person under NEM 3.0, but it is better than it utilized to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can shift a chunk of your noontime generation into the 4 to 9 pm port and maintain the lights on throughout failures that still roll through PG&E region. If you or a person in your family depends on powered clinical equipment, that backup is not simply a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ery motivation, has actually cycled with spending plan steps throughout the years. Schedule and amounts modification,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Reputable photovoltaic panel installers maintain energetic tabs on SGIP and will inform you whether you qualify and exactly how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a reasonable Antioch price

Installed rates move with devices option, roof intricacy, and market conditions. Throughout Opposite Costa Area, I generally see turnkey quotes, prior to the 30 percent government tax obligation credit scores, in the variety of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for normal home jobs. A straightforward 7 kW selection can land between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the federal credit rating, the net price declines proportionally. Premium panels, integrated recalling ceramic tile, main panel upgrades, and attic room runs that require fire-rated avenue all push toward the high end.

Battery adders differ a lot more.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h device, including portal and labor, commonly lands in between $12,000 and $18,000 prior to rewards. If your primary service panel requires replacement to suit the battery interconnection, budget plan one more $2,000 to $4,000. These are not handful, yet in Antioch's high-rate atmosphere, repayments of 6 to ten years for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not unusual when the design is solid and your price strategy matches your usage.

How to tell strong solar suppliers from the rest

Strong solar business in Antioch, or anywhere truly, do a couple of things regularly well. They document licenses and insurance coverage, they make to code and performance, and they communicate interconnection timelines without hedging. If your search starts with solar power firms near me or solar installment business near me, filter down with these markers of quality.

Licensing and insurance. Verify a legitimate The golden state C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Building permit, current employees' compensation, and general responsibility insurance policy. Reliable solar suppliers list license numbers on propositions and websites. You can check them on the CSLB website in minutes.

NABCEP certification. It is not required by regulation, yet a NABCEP PV Installation Expert or PV Technical Sales certification signals much deeper training. Antioch's permitting strategy reviewers do not request NABCEP, however teams that lug it tend to send cleaner plans and take care of field changes with fewer surprises.

Workmanship service warranty. Panels and inverters lug supplier guarantees, however the handiwork service warranty is what covers roof covering infiltrations and electrical wiring runs. Five years prevails at the low end. Ten years is better. Some offer 25 years to match panel efficiency service warranties, however read the terms. You desire clear coverage for leaks, channel separation, and racking bolts, not simply an advertising line.

Equipment transparency. An excellent proposition names the module and inverter make and design, racking brand, and checking platform. If you see a generic "Tier 1 400 W panel," request for the spec sheet. The difference between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ent result service warranty and a 25-year, 84 percent warranty adds up over time.

Production modeling, not guesswork. The proposal ought to include yearly kWh estimates that referral a modeling device and weather data.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ora are common. I intend to see losses burst out for staining, mismatch, circuitry, and temperature level, not simply a solitary system return. Antioch's summer dust and pollen can knock a percent or two off, and high attic temperature levels make inverter placement choices matter.

Roof integration and security. The golden state fire code calls for roofing system problems that preserve fireman paths, typically 36 inches from the ridge on some layouts, with exemptions for little roofs. On ceramic tile, look for hook-and-flashing systems rather than grinding ceramic tile and gooping mastic. On comp tile, a blinked stand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ed blinking keeps water out in the lengthy run.

Customer references and pictures. Images of two or three recent Antioch or East Region tasks that look like your roofing system are better than a glossy sales brochure. If the business balks at sharing website addresses for drive-by viewing, that is a yellow flag. Quality crews take pride in straight rows and clean conduit.

What the most effective propositions reveal, line by line

When I contrast quotes from solar panel service providers, I line them up by four back-to-back web pages: single-line representation, roofing layout, bill of products, and production estimate.

The single-line demonstrates how the system attaches to your circuit box, where disconnects rest, and whether there is a quick shutdown tool at the array. For battery work, the line representation ought to show the portal or back-up panel and which circuits will certainly be backed up.

The roof design, preferably based upon satellite or drone images after that field-verified, maps modules around vents and skylights while meeting problem guidelines. Expect components as well close to ridges or hips on initial drawings that later obtain removed in permit review, diminishing the system you expected.

The bill of products listings pan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system parts. If the installer proposes a split layout, with microinverters on a shaded area, the BOM ought to reflect it.

The manufacturing estimate ought to not be a solitary number for year one. Look for a 25-year degradation contour,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ent annual loss on contemporary components, and seasonal manufacturing swings. Month-by-month graphes expose if the modeler made up a neighbor's tree that casts afternoon shade from April to September.

Antioch permitting, assessments, and affiliation,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its domestic solar through its Building Department, and the plan established have to please The golden state Electric Code, California Building Code, and California Fire Code referrals related to PV and power storage. Several rooftop PV-only systems get approved for expedited permitting with common layouts, specifically if you use U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ant fast closure remedies. Battery systems normally require an even more detailed engineering review. Staffs that draw a great deal of licenses in your area understand which details the reviewers scrutinize, and it conserves you days.

On evaluation day, Antioch's examiners concentrate on roofing infiltrations and blinking,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and working clearances around solution equipment. Storage space evaluations include ventilation spacing and anchoring information. A tidy task usually passes in one check out. Careless avenue straps or missing out on placards add a week.

Interconnection for PG&E follows Regulation 21. For many domestic PV-only systems under 30 kW, the process uses an on-line portal and, if the design is conventional, lands as an easy application. Under NEM 3.0, authorization to operate arrives after last inspection and meter reads. Expect 2 to 8 weeks from entry to PTO, with battery jobs sometimes leaning toward the longer end. Solid solar installment firms near me have a tendency to give you a reasonable window and connect status without you having to chase them.

Roof condition, panel positioning, and upkeep, particular to Antioch homes

Antioch's real estate supply differs. Structure shingle roof coverings that are more than 15 years old might be nearing end of life. If your shingle surface breaks like a cracker underfoot, spending plan a reroof or at least a tear-off in the array areas. Setting panels on a falling short roofing system only kicks the can down the road and transforms a one-day tear-off into a logistical migraine. Crews that have actually set up across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ch understand the appearance of an aged compensation roof covering in this environment and will speak up early.

On floor tile, lift the tiles and Solar energy company install hooks to the rafters with a flashed system rather than surface area mounting via tile. The last has a tendency to split tile and invites leakages. If your roofing system is lightweight concrete floor tile, insist on hooks matched to the profile.

Panel placement ought to comply with color, not simply balance. A northeast aircraft that looks rather will certainly underperform a less noticeable west airplane by thousands of kWh a year. Antioch backyards commonly have fast-growing ornamental pears and elms on western residential or commercial property lines. I have actually seen five-degree changes in mid-day sun azimuth develop 10 percent swings in late-summer manufacturing once those trees fill out. A shading record that shows per hour losses in September tells you greater than a beautiful r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one location is basic. Rinse panels a couple times in late spring and mid-summer if pollen and dirt collect. Do not stress clean. Make use of a gentle spray in the morning when the glass is great. Tracking ought to flag if a string or microinverter quits, and an excellent installer will certainly react before you see it in your bill.

Comparing funding, without the traps

You can pay cash, make use of a protected or unsecured loan, or sign a lease or PPA. Each has a function, but the evil one beings in the terms.

Cash generates the greatest long-term savings and gives you full accessibility to the 30 percent government tax credit if you have the tax hunger. Protected finances, such as HELOCs, commonly bring lower rate of interest and may be insurance deductible, yet your home is security. Solar-specific unprotected fundings maintain your house off the line however usually bill higher prices. Watch for supplier charges embedded in low-APR deals. A 2.99 percent funding with a 25 percent dealership fee can transform a $25,000 system right into a $31,250 funded amount right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can work if you desire a reduced or absolutely no ahead of time choice and do not desire maintenance responsibility. The tradeoff is escalators and transfer intricacy when offering your home. Buyers today are much more comfy presuming solar arrangements than they were a decade ago, however you still desire a straight solution on transfer policies.

The role of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your lunchtime exports gain credit scores that might deserve a fraction of your evening use. With a battery, you save a slice of that midday excess and discharge when power costs extra.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a normal Antioch evening tons, which for numerous houses sits in between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your a/c unit pushes hard till 8 pm in late July, you may want a little bit more storage space or a control method that starts discharging earlier.

Programming matters. Time-based control modes that learn your usage and rate strategy often tend to exceed set-and-forget routines. Ask your installer to set up the system for your precise toll and to show you just how to fine-tune it after a month of genuine data.

What to expect from a well-run solar job, begin to finish

A qualified procedure starts with a costs evaluation and a roofing survey. Your installer needs to analyze one year of use, determine your highest-use seasons and peak home windows, and after that stroll the roofing. I have actually stopped projects after step one when the roofing told the truth. A 22-year-old compensation roofing that collapses underfoot is not a location to bolt racking for a 25-year asset. Much better to reroof now and incorporate flashings properly than to regret it in year five.

Design comes next. A thoughtful developer or project manager will certainly call you to validate concerns. Are you adding an EV in a year? Do you plan to change a gas water heater with a heat pump? Antioch locals who electrify 1 or 2 huge tons can include 3,000 to 6,000 kWh each year to their profile. Size the selection for the home you will certainly have, not the home you had.

Permitting and procurement are mainly behind the curtain work. Ask for a target set up day array and whether devices gets on hand or still inbound. Supply chain missteps still happen for sure inverters and battery portals. Great groups do not promise what they can not source.

Installation on a simple PV-only Antioch job typically ends up in one to two days. Storage space includes one more day. Anticipate a cool team that maintains conduit runs limited to walls, seals penetrations, and cleans up tile fragments. If the foreman strolls the job with you at the end, opens the circuit box to show brand-new breakers and tags, and brings up the tracking app on your phone, you picked well.

Inspection and PTO follow. Your installer must arrange the assessment, satisfy the assessor, address punch-list things same day when possible, and send PTO records promptly. When the energy green-lights the system, you will obtain an authorization to run and see the meter modification habits. Your monitoring must match the meter within a few percent.

How to use quotes from multiple solar installers near you, apples to apples

Once you have 2 or three solid propositions from solar panel installers, strip them to equivalent terms. Systematize on:

    Net system size in kW DC and AC. Annual kWh year one and 25-year lifetime, with degradation. Equipment brands and warranties. Total price before rewards, after that internet after the government credit, with dealer fees listed if any. All adders and exclusions plainly named.

If one quote is 15 percent less expensive, there is a reason. It may be lower-wattage panels, a smaller variety, less roof covering jacks, or an assumption that your main panel does not require an upgrade. Call the sales associate and ask to fix up those differences. The way they handle that call tells you a lot.

Local nuances you only discover on the roof

A couple of Antioch specifics come up often. Ridge vents on newer systems can land exactly where a cool component row would certainly go. It is appealing to disregard setbacks and slide panels greater, however that can invite an adjustment at inspection and a cut row. Plan for it. Stucco wall surfaces eat economical stonework bits. Crews that know the territory carry the right supports for exterior wall runs and repaint channel to match. During August warmth, attic temperatures can run above 140 degrees by midafternoon. Positioning string inverters in a shaded, aerated room expands their life; microinverters under modules manage warmth much better but still gain from a small air gap and light racking where possible.

Tree trimming is an additional persisting motif. A limb elimination that would certainly boost your September production by 15 percent is often a far better investment than one more module. If the tree remains on a next-door neighbor's lot, a considerate conversation with information in hand goes a lengthy way.

What about HOAs and aesthetics

California's Solar Rights Act restricts just how much an HOA can limit your installation, but they can influence positioning reasonably. In Antioch's HOA-managed communities, I have found that tidy channel runs, black-framed modules, and edge skirting quiet most issues. If your home deals with the road with a broad south roof, take into consideration an all-black panel and racking bundle. It costs a little bit much more however maintains the curb appeal strong.

Service after the sale, the silent differentiator

Every solar power setup looks great on the first day. The differentiation shows up in year 3 when a microinverter falls short or a string drops offline. Ask how your installer manages service tickets. Do they keep an eye on proactively and roll a vehicle without you calling? Do they equip usual replacement parts? Are they obtainable by phone, not simply a common e-mail? Solar business Antioch that have actually been around for a decade have learned that keeping service tight earns more recommendations than any type of advertisement spend.

Monitoring access must come from you. If your installer locks down the installer sight, inquire to share it or a minimum of provide you the ability to download and install minute-level data. That is exactly how you adjust a battery schedule or detect an ailing circuit.

If you are on the fence regarding storage

Run the numbers two ways. Have your installer model solar-only with a price strategy enhanced for your usage, then solar plus storage with time-based control and a realistic round-trip efficiency, generally 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only gets you 70 to 85 percent expense reduction and you can live with occasional blackout danger, you may not need a battery. If you obtain frequent failures, or your largest loads hit strongly during peak windows, storage ends up being a way of life and cost savings choice.

Also check whether you qualify for SGIP or any medical baseline factors to consider. If someone in the home uses life-supporting medical equipment, back-up carries weight past energy tariffs.
